ios开发是做什么的?小白如何入门+就业方向大揭秘!, ,想转行做ios开发,但完全不了解具体工作内容?ios开发到底是做什么的?需要掌握哪些技能?适合零基础的小白学习吗?未来就业前景如何?今天就来给大家全面解析ios开发的工作内容、学习路径和职业发展方向,帮你快速了解这个高薪领域!
哈喽宝子们!作为一名资深的教育知识达人,今天要跟大家聊聊超火的ios开发领域~如果你对ios开发感兴趣,却不知道从哪里开始,或者不清楚它到底是什么工作,那这篇文章就是为你量身定制的!接下来我会用简单易懂的语言,结合实际案例,带你一步步揭开ios开发的神秘面纱~✨
一、【ios开发定义】什么是ios开发?主要负责哪些工作?
首先,我们来明确一下什么是ios开发。
✅ ios开发是指为苹果设备(如iPhone、iPad)设计和开发应用程序的过程。这些应用可以是社交软件、游戏、工具类app等等。
✅ 具体来说,ios开发者的主要职责包括:
- 使用Swift或Objective-C语言编写代码。
- 设计用户界面(UI),确保应用美观且易于操作。
- 调试程序中的问题,优化性能。
- 与产品经理、设计师合作,将创意转化为功能性强的应用。
举个例子:如果你喜欢用的某个天气app,它的背后可能就有ios开发者的努力哦!他们让数据展示清晰直观,还让你能通过滑动切换城市天气,这种体验感就是他们的功劳~🌟
二、【学习路径】零基础小白如何入门ios开发?
对于完全没有编程基础的小白来说,入门ios开发可能会有点挑战,但只要方法得当,完全可以轻松上手!以下是几个关键步骤:
1. 学习编程语言
✅ Swift是目前ios开发的主流语言,语法简洁易学,非常适合初学者。你可以从官方文档《The Swift Programming Language》入手,理解基本概念。
✅ 如果你是完全零基础,可以从简单的逻辑思维训练开始,比如玩一些编程小游戏(如Codewars),锻炼解决问题的能力。
2. 掌握开发工具
✅ Xcode是ios开发的核心工具,相当于你的“武器”。你需要学会如何使用它创建项目、调试代码以及模拟运行效果。
✅ 在Xcode中,你还可以利用Storyboard或SwiftUI设计界面布局,让应用看起来更专业。
3. 动手实践
✅ 理论知识再多,也不如亲自写一个小程序来得印象深刻。可以从最简单的“Hello World”开始,逐步尝试制作计时器、待办事项列表等小项目。
✅ 当然啦,别忘了多参考网上的开源项目,看看别人是怎么实现某些功能的,这样可以少走很多弯路哦~💡
三、【职业发展】ios开发的就业方向有哪些?未来趋势如何?
ios开发不仅是一个技术活儿,也是一个充满机遇的职业选择。以下是一些常见的就业方向:
1. 前端开发工程师
✅ 这是最典型的ios开发岗位,专注于app的功能实现和用户体验优化。随着移动端市场的不断扩大,这类人才需求一直很旺盛。
2. 全栈开发工程师
✅ 如果你对后端开发也有兴趣,可以进一步学习数据库管理、服务器配置等内容,成为全栈工程师。这样的复合型人才在市场上非常抢手哦!..
3. 技术架构师
✅ 随着经验积累,你还可以向更高层次的技术岗位发展,比如技术架构师。他们负责规划整个系统的结构,确保各个模块高效协作。
至于未来趋势,随着5G、人工智能等新技术的普及,ios开发将更加注重跨平台兼容性和智能化交互。例如,Apple近年来大力推广的SwiftUI框架,可以让开发者更快速地构建响应式界面,这无疑会成为行业新标准!🚀
最后总结一下,ios开发是一项既有趣又有挑战的工作,它不仅能让你创造出影响数百万人生活的应用,还能带来不错的薪资回报。当然,这条路也需要持续学习和不断进步。如果你有热情和毅力,相信一定能在ios开发领域闯出一片天地!如果还有其他疑问,欢迎在评论区留言,我会一一解答哦~❤️
TAG:
教育 |
ios开发 |
ios开发 |
移动应用开发 |
swift编程 |
app开发流程 |
前端工程师文章链接:https://www.9educ.com/ioskf/190246.html